How does a flywheel work?

They do so by accelerating a rotor to a high speed and maintaining the energy in the system as rotational energy. When energy is needed from the system, the flywheel's rotational speed is reduced to release the stored energy, typically to perform work or balance energy demand.

How does a flywheel energy storage system work?

Flywheel energy storage systems store energy by spinning a high-speed rotor and converting kinetic energy into electrical energy as the rotor slows down. This technology has significant advantages over other energy storage systems, as it is highly efficient, low-maintenance, and has a long lifespan.
